Building Community Sites - Broward Drupal Meeting Minutes - Wed November 13th, 2019
This month, we talked about two different methods for creating a community site. The first was using the Open Social Drupal distribution for creating site https://www.floridavoterrestoration.com/. We walked through how to create different content on the site, including how Open Social builds it. We also walked through the backend, showed pros/cons of using Open Social, and how to tweak some of the default settings to make the site more usable. For example, all events in Open Social are upcoming events. We showed how to display past events as well.
